I've been dealing with stress on the Fangs a lot recently, the TIE/v1 also. I avoid it like the plague on a Defender and various other platforms, where it can be crippling. Being able to clear it on a hard turn is huge, but the Fangs are also quite limited by it overall, the lack of 1 speed moves to shed it is awkward, you need some space. Likewise on the v1, the dial is fabulous, but being limited to 1 speed moves or straights to clear stress is also a heavy consideration, basically the opposite of the Fang, don't let them catch me in the open.

For me, every ship gets kinda ganked into predictability by stress. Even great ones like those 2. Having a couple different speed turns to shed it, followed by reposition if bailing out, feels pretty handy, in my book.

I mean, you are right that Dalan is quite problematic in picking it up so readily. I prefer to stay stress free as much as possible, in order to keep my opponent on their toes, but you can't help it with him. So it does require some very intense planning and necessary risks.

The problem is, he is absolutely a massive bully. It was kind of too easy for my opponents to turn the Initiative on me, since my lists preferences are so obvious.

When we did manage to get him safely attacking the lower Init ships, he (could've/should've) tore holes in them. Killed a couple droids, an MGT, put quite a bit of hurt on the I1 RZ-2s, all with lame dice. We did make sure practically all of our shots were single modded, which the AdvS helped with SO much.

He does have one huge advantage over Guri, in that he has focussed dice at any range. Guri did kill him.... tbf.... at R2 with her natural dice and single mod.....

But then the Zealous Recruit exploited Guri's no focus and tore her to pieces from range 2/3, where she couldn't escape (no AdvS). Dalan did some decent defending at R3 in our 1st few turns of our 1st game. Also used his focus to kill Midnight from R2/3, with Outmanoeuvre.

The ceiling is high. AdvS, linked actions and his rotate are all quite counter productive. He can really make it work and do wonderful things, but it's so tricky to get the most from it, especially while trying to anticipate higher Init and/or boost.

The good thing is that he doesn't get one shotted, if you keep him relatively safe. He gets hurt really badly, you pray for a non awful crit maybe. After that, you can generally find a place where you can reset him. The trick is knowing when to keep him open, so you don't end up without the options at the wrong time and becoming quickly dead.
